Abstract

Polymer gel electrolytes (PGEs) have been widely utilized in a broad range of electrochemical and ionotronic applications. In particular, ion gels composed of room-temperature ionic liquids (ILs) and copolymers are regarded as highly promising PGEs, owing to their exceptional ionic conductivity, large capacitance, negligible vapor pressure, tunable mechanical robustness, and excellent solution processability. Since the properties and functionalities of ion gels are strongly governed by the characteristics of the copolymer gelators, this presentation will focus on the molecular engineering strategies for designing effective copolymer gelators to achieve highly functional and high-performance ion gels. In addition, the talk will cover their potential applications in wearable systems and various energy-related devices.
